NTNG1 Modulates Progressions of Prostate Cancer Cells through JAK/STAT Signalling Pathway
نویسندگان
چکیده
Netrin-G1 (NTNG1) is a glycosyl-phosphatidylinositol-affixed synaptic adhesion molecule that participates in carcinoma developments.
